Introduction

“The Undoing Project” gives lots of insights about the birth of heuristics, biases and behavioural psychology. It is a biography about the two psychologists and writers Daniel Kahneman (“Danny”) and Amos Tversky.

Danny Kahneman & Amos Tversky

  • Both were army psychologists — Kahneman developed a scoring system for early recruits to predict how successful they would be. They first taught and met at an Israeli university, then both moved to the US, but kept coming back to Israel to teach and fight in wars.
  • Danny — lots of emotional ups and downs and doubt; Amos — charming, clever and confident. Danny and Amos were inseparable for decades spending all day together. They first wrote journals in psychology then moved into other areas such as economics. Later in their lives they “broke up” as Danny was left in Amos’ shadow. In the end Amos died before Danny, and Danny received a Nobel prize.
  • Their work turned out to be a very powerful way of doing social science. That’s how Amos would begin: by undoing the mistakes of others. They coined the term Heuristics — rules of thumb we use to make quick approximate judgements. They undid much of what psychologists, experts, doctors, and economists believed in. Most prominently, experts are often wrong and humans are not rational but have systematic biases. They provided a language and a logic for articulating some of the pitfalls people encounter when they think.

Psychological Bias

Endowment Effect / Bias

Stuff you own, you value as more than if you didn’t own it. For example, we overvalue an employee just because a competitor makes a move to hire that person away. This loss of objectivity leads to throwing money at those you’d otherwise consider to be B-players (if even that).

Confirmation Bias

We look for data/examples which confirm our belief and turn a blind eye to stuff that contradicts it. It happens without us even realizing it, and it causes the brain to be bad at seeing the unexpected and too eager to confirm assumptions.

Present / Hindsight Bias

Present bias is “the tendency, when making a decision, to undervalue the future in relation to the present.” Hindsight bias occurs when we conclude outcomes were somehow predictable all along.

Framing Bias

It matters how you ask a question or make a statement — loss vs gain.

Recency Bias

We can think of something faster (it was most recent / bigger impact) so we think it is more likely / common than it really is.

Availability (Representativeness) Bias

We assume that the data we have been provided is representative of the entire data set.

Anchoring Bias

People estimate answers to new & novel problems with a bias towards reference points. Hearing / stating a random number before a challenge to estimate something is used as an anchor to work / negotiate / estimate from even if it is completely unrelated.

Other Topics Mentioned

Regression to the Mean

People have odd days doing well and less well, but they have an average they come back to.

Gambler’s Fallacy

Flip a coin heads five straight times and you may think the chance of coming up tails the next time increases. It doesn’t. Those odds are always 50:50.

Creeping Determinism

In hindsight we always think that stuff was bound to happen, but at the time it actually was unpredictable.

Regret

When people make a decision, they did not seek to maximize utility. They sought to minimize regret.

Truth Seeking

Kahneman is known to instruct his pupils to learn to ask not whether something is true, rather what it might be true of. The goal is to find meaning in everything we’re told in the spirit of making better overall judgments.

Mental Accounting

Money is fungible, but people put it into separate “mental accounts”, also known as “bucketing”. Example: Lost Movie Tickets vs. Found Money.

Prospect Theory: Loss Aversion

The prospect theory starts with the concept of loss aversion, an asymmetric form of risk aversion, from the observation that people react differently between potential losses and potential gains. Thus, people make decisions based on the potential gain or losses relative to their specific situation (the reference point) rather than in absolute terms; this is referred to as reference dependence:

  • Faced with a risky choice leading to gains, individuals are risk-averse, preferring solutions that lead to a lower expected utility but with a higher certainty (concave value function).
  • Faced with a risky choice leading to losses, individuals are risk-seeking, preferring solutions that lead to a lower expected utility as long as it has the potential to avoid losses (convex value function).
